The automobile engine jitter fault light is on. What happened?

The possible reason why the car shakes the engine fault light is that the engine mixture is not fully burned. When the mixture in the cylinder is too rich, the car will have symptoms such as knocking and shaking. When it is too thin, the car will not be able to accelerate. It may be that the abnormal oil supply pressure causes the engine fault light to light up, which leads to the car shaking.

Exhaust system failure

1, oxygen sensor failure. The oxygen sensor feeds back the air-fuel ratio signal to the engine. Failure may lead to inaccurate fuel injection and engine jitter.

2. The three-way catalytic converter is blocked. Three-way catalytic converter is a device for purifying waste gas. The blockage of three-way catalytic converter will not only make the engine shake, but also lead to the obvious decrease of engine power.

Once the warning light is on, there must be something wrong with the engine itself or peripheral components. Because there are too many possibilities of fault problems represented by the engine fault light, it is recommended that the owner go to the repair shop to read the specific content of the fault code through the computer, and accurately judge the fault point, rather than making subjective guesses.
